For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public high schools serving 1,877 students in Lincoln, RI.
The top ranked public high schools in Lincoln, RI are Lincoln Senior High School and Davies Career-tech High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Lincoln, RI public high schools have an average math proficiency score of 32% (versus the Rhode Island public high school average of 26%), and reading proficiency score of 58% (versus the 46% statewide average). High schools in Lincoln have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Rhode Island public high schools.
Lincoln, RI public high school have a Graduation Rate of 87%, which is more than the Rhode Island average of 86%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Davies Career-tech High School, with 89%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Rhode Island or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 46%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Rhode Island public high school average of 49% (majority Hispanic).
